深度学习

理解和使用深度学习网络

数字双胞胎和基于模型的设计的进化

本文来自Ajit Jaokar。Ajit总部位于伦敦,他的工作涉及人工智能(AI)和物联网(IoT)相关的研究、创业和学术。阿吉特在他的公司Feynlabs担任数据科学家,专注于为网络安全、机器人和医疗保健等领域构建创新的早期人工智能原型。他是这门课的课程主任:人工智能:云和边缘实现

简介

我们将讨论数字的双胞胎该课程由牛津大学继续教育系提供,基于MATLAB和Unity。学习者将在模型设计的框架下学习基于模型的设计数字双以及其先进的建模技术,如AR、VR等。

背景

数字双胞胎是一个物理实体的模型,从概念到开发、生产、运营和退役,在整个生命周期中进行开发和维护。该模型不断更新,以反映实体的当前状态,因此,它提供了许多分析和改进业务决策的机会。在现代数字双胞胎开发中,仿真软件集成了一系列技术,如照片逼真模拟器和人工智能,以生成可部署在广泛操作系统上的预测模型。由于需要系统集成、V&V和部署,开发工作流类似于基于模型的设计框架。因此,我们设计了这门课程数字双胞胎:用AR、VR和MR增强基于模型的设计(在线)在牛津大学,我们考虑了数字双胞胎的新兴技术的颠覆性,以及它们对基于工业模型的设计的影响。这篇博客文章解释了我们这门课程的基本原理,对工业的影响,以及在MATLAB中实现这些思想的技术。

基于模型的设计的演变

背后的想法基于模型的设计都已经成熟了。基于模型的设计方法将虚拟模型置于开发过程的中心,以改进工程产品的交付。下载188bet金宝搏基于模型的设计(MBD)组合建模的概念而且自动化
  • 加快探索新设计和执行快速、可重复的测试具有建模和仿真;
  • 消除手动步骤,减少人为错误自动化的步骤,如报告,编码,而且验证;
  • 创建一个数字线程可追溯性从需求和系统架构到组件设计和测试;
  • 执行预见性维护,将模型作为数字双胞胎,对系统运行进行故障检测和优化。
这些想法已经为当前的设计过程增加了许多好处,但MBD还在几个方向上发展。
  • 数字的双胞胎正在成为MBD的重要组成部分,因为公司寻求通过分析完整的生命周期来持续改进产品版本;
  • 带有基于物理的引擎的模拟和模拟器加速建模工作流程。开发人员很少指定模型行为,而是将系统组装成具有指定物理行为的参数组件网络——就像在Simscape模型、CAD包或游戏引擎中一样;
  • 工作流程跨越许多领域和垂直领域,跨行业共享技术,如。基于激光雷达的汽车和建筑制图。
  • 每个垂直方向上的模型粒度都在增加,并且组件需要在不同级别的保真度支持系统级性能优化金宝app
  • 人工智能策略补体建模、设计和分析(下文解释)
  • 增强,虚拟和混合现实提高工程产品的设计能力,在虚拟场景下进行测试,并提供新的产品体验;下载188bet金宝搏
  • 计算加法和破坏性制造3D打印和CNC铣削等技术成为设计过程的一部分。
总的来说,这些想法正在实施之中4.0行业即。利用软件和互联网技术实现传统制造业和工业实践的自动化。

对工业的影响-数字双胞胎和基于模型的设计

MBD的进化有几个含义。在这里,我们将概述一些对工业的影响

1)人工智能和算法对数字双胞胎的影响

一系列建模算法可用于数字双胞胎的开发。例如,实现的算法
  1. 基于物理的造型,开发人员实现了物理系统的控制方程,并通过分析和数值技术的结合来求解它们,g。常微分方程的龙格-库塔求解器,或偏微分方程的有限元方法。基于硬件数据的参数估计可以提高模型的保真度。该模型也可用于支持系统中的观测器,例如卡尔曼估计器。金宝app
  2. 数据驱动建模,其中模型是从输入-输出组件数据推导出来的,g。使用回归、查找表或系统识别技术;
  3. 基于ai造型,其中使用学习技术来提高数据驱动代理模型的保真度和动态性能。
开发人员需要不同的技能和专业知识来决定哪种方法最适合给定的设计场景。

2)数字双胞胎——统一基于模型的设计流程

数字双胞胎有助于更好地了解设计和运营阶段:
  • 系统需求、功能而且体系结构,都是在之前产品迭代的基础上改进的。
  • 子组件模型开发由从现场收集的数据加速。使用历史数据还可以降低工厂模型不匹配的风险。
  • 集成和测试-基于模型的场景和场景允许更广泛的测试和更健壮的设计,特别是在重现成本高昂的情况下,g。的缺点,
  • 运营和维持-数字双胞胎和物理资产之间的不匹配为操作和维护决策提供信息。
跟踪资产的生命周期需要多个领域的专业知识,例如云和边缘,以及MATLAB和Simulink等集成工具,这些工具可以将许多技术结合在一起。金宝app

3)增强现实和虚拟现实在MBD中的应用

数字双胞胎可以支持传统的开发工作流程金宝app,但从更广泛的意义上讲,它们也演变了开发人员的方式
  1. 用CAD和CAM进行设计
  2. 合作设计
  3. 在生态系统中部署组件并可视化生态系统
  4. 随着时间的推移建立生态系统模型
  5. 自动生成组件,例如使用优化和人工智能,
所有这些操作都可以通过增强现实或虚拟现实技术来增强,许多行业都有兴趣探索如何增强他们的工作方式。

4)基于数字双胞胎的新应用和新服务

数字双胞胎还可以为新的应用程序和服务奠定基础
  • 优化设计
  • 验证与验证
  • 虚拟与现实的混合
  • 虚拟调试
  • 故障检测、诊断和预测
  • 预见性维护
  • 操作优化

5)系统复杂性

这些新兴技术正在影响许多行业,特别是产品由多种技术组成的大型企业。下载188bet金宝搏组件通常部署在未知的动态环境中,其中必须理解和可视化各种因素。

用MATLAB实现的策略

在本课程中,我们将探索MATLAB和Simulink如何支持:金宝app金宝app
  • 开发、分析和优化设计;
  • 基于物理的模型开发和合成数据生成;
  • 利用人工智能进行数据驱动模型开发;
  • 与3D模拟器的互操作性;
  • 部署到云和边缘。

结论

当我们设计课程的时候数字双胞胎:用AR、VR和MR增强基于模型的设计(在线)我们意识到这是一个开创性的课程——在一个充满活力和迅速发展的领域——但在许多领域都有巨大的潜力。有什么意见吗?请在下方留言!
|
  • 打印
  • 发送电子邮件

评论

要发表评论,请点击此处登录到您的MathWorks帐户或创建一个新帐户。